Below are the maps of what the 4-inch soil temperatures looked like on Wednesday and a year ago on the same date. This year the soil temperatures are barely above freezing in northern Illinois and barely above 40 degrees in southern Illinois. On the same date in 2012, the 4-inch soil temperatures were in the upper 50s and lower 60s across the ...

Soil temperature is one of the most important factors crop farmers use to guide their planting decisions. The rule of thumb is to wait until the upper four inches reach at least 50˚F., with a warming trend in the forecast. 3 days ago · 4" Sensor might not be working as we await a replacement connector. Soil temperatures continued to run near normal over the last week but will cool as a cold front moves through the state.Updated daily in the spring, this map provides current and historical soil temperatures for each county in Iowa. “The 4-inch temperature is one of the key indicators that we use to indicate if soils are warm enough to plant corn and soybean,” said Mark Licht, assistant professor in agronomy and cropping systems specialist with Iowa State ...The average 4-inch soil temperatures are still below 50 degrees across much of Iowa as of April 12 th. The northern portion of the state is still sitting around the low 40s, while much of the southern half of Iowa has soil temperatures in the upper 40s, with a few counties in south central Iowa reaching the 50 degree mark.Weather Station Network. February 2024 Weather and Its Impacts on Missouri Dr. Zack Leasor State Climatologist ... Missouri's statewide average winter temperature was 6.4 °F above average, making it the state's second warmest winter on record, only behind the winter of 1931-32. As of April 7, soil temperatures ranged from 46 degrees F in southern Iowa, to as low as 33 degrees F in the north. Daily fluctuations are common, especially in early spring. Historically, the optimum planting window for Iowa corn has been April 11-May 18, with a shorter window in the northern part of the state compared to the south.This provides insight to the trend over the previous seven days. Updated daily by the University of Missouri Extension Commercial Agriculture Weather Network. Missouri 6-inch Soil Temperatures.Plots: 4 and 8 inch soil temperatures. These are daily averages calculated from all available data at each station for soil temperatures at 4 and 8 inches. The measurements are made under grass. Soil temperatures under other ground covers or under bare ground will vary somewhat from those shown here.“In 2020, the department began installing probes at some key groundwater observation stations to measure soil moisture; some also measure soil temperature,” said Jerry Prewett, assistant state geologist and deputy director of the Missouri Geological Survey, a division of the Missouri Department of Natural Resources.Instagram:https://instagram. lcp vs ec9s The Soil Moisture Network uses a non-heated tipping bucket rain gauge and is unable to measure snowfall. This application computes soil temperature exceedance based on the observation record of a ISU Ag Climate site. The average daily 4 inch soil temperature is used in this calculation. Spring: The values represent the percentage of years that a temperature below the given threshold was observed after a … craigslist fresno ca cars and trucks 2" and 4" soil temperature (24-hr and 7-day) Current soil temperature (24-hr period) Soil temperature climatology tool (warms-above and cools-below dates) Freeze date tool.
